function test() {
if (bw.ie||bw.ns6){
  if (document.formula.Email.value != "" &&
      document.formula.Email.value.indexOf('@', 0) == -1 ||
	  document.formula.Email.value != "" && 
	  document.formula.Email.value.indexOf('.', 0) == -1
	  ) 
        {alert("Direccion e-mail no válida! Por favor, compruébela. Si no posee e-mail, deje esta casilla en blanco");return false}
		else{
	if(bw.ie){window.location.href='../fichaenviada.php?proc='+pagina;
return true	}
if(bw.ns6){
alert('Está utilizando un navegador Mozilla tipo Netscape o Firefox, es posible que en vez de enviar el formulario, dicho navegador abra un mensaje en blanco. En tal caso, por favor, rellene dicho mensaje con la información que le solicitábamos en el formulario y pulse aceptar');
return true
}
		}}
if (bw.ns4){
  if (document.derecha.document.formula.Email.value != "" &&
      document.derecha.document.formula.Email.value.indexOf('@', 0) == -1 ||
	  document.derecha.document.formula.Email.value != "" && 
	  document.derecha.document.formula.Email.value.indexOf('.', 0) == -1
	  ) 
        {alert("Direccion e-mail no válida! Por favor, compruébela. Si no posee e-mail, deje esta casilla en blanco");return false}
		else{
alert('Gracias por su solicitud. Recibirá la ficha técnica solicitada en un plazo de 48 horas. Aviso: si no tiene configurado su cliente de correo electrónico(Outlook, Netscape Messenger...), no podremos recibir su solicitud, en tal caso, le pedimos se ponga en contacto con nosotros por teléfono.');
return true	}}}

var highlightcolor="lightyellow"
var previous=''
var eventobj
//Regular expression to highlight only form elements
var intended=/INPUT|TEXTAREA|SELECT|OPTION/

//Function to check whether element clicked is form element
function checkel(which){
if (which.style&&intended.test(which.tagName)){
if (bw.ns6 && eventobj.nodeType==3)
eventobj=eventobj.parentNode.parentNode
return true
}
else
return false
}

//Function to highlight form element
function highlight(e){
if (bw.ie||bw.ns6){
eventobj=bw.ns6? e.target : event.srcElement
if (previous!=''){
if (checkel(previous))
previous.style.backgroundColor=''
previous=eventobj
if (checkel(eventobj))
eventobj.style.backgroundColor=highlightcolor
}
else{
if (checkel(eventobj))
eventobj.style.backgroundColor=highlightcolor
previous=eventobj
}}else{return false}
}
function removeAllOptions(from){for(var i=(from.options.length-1);i>=0;i--){from.options[i] = null;}from.selectedIndex = -1;}
